Papers relating to the Winds' private collections of art, antiques and books, including:
- Folder 1: 'HK's collection of watches': Notes by Margaret Wind, correspondence, photographs and auction catalogues relating to a small collection of 17th century watches inherited from Hermann Kellner, Margaret Wind's father, c. 1970. [II, 2, i; WIND 38]
- Folder 2: 'Furniture and Silverware': Miscellaneous notes, articles and lists relating to, and of, antique furniture, silverware and ceramics at the Winds' flat at Belsyre Court, Oxford. [II, 2, ii; WIND 38]
- Folder 3: Papers, mostly correspondence by Margaret Wind, relating to books in Edgar Wind's private library and book conservation; list of music scores at the Winds' flat at Belsyre Court, Oxford. [II, 2, iii-iv; WIND 38]
- Folder 4: Papers relating to an exchange of letters between David Hume and John Wilkes, Paris, 17 December 1764. Photographs of letters; notes and correspondence by Margaret Wind relating to provenance and conservation treatment, 1993-1999. The original letter together with a transcript has been transferred to MS. Eng. c. 7963, fols. 33-37. [II, 2, v; WIND 38]
